Output e21e8bad65babda46bf8c9c5cc81859dae9e9140467a0ef1af3ecea326cdfb42:30

value
217431
script pubkey
OP_HASH160 OP_PUSHBYTES_20 35df3772d7d92871ae5058a923f0dc1cf675a18b OP_EQUAL
address
36bs957fDbzWMi3ygLCRVNRa7FT1j5A3XG
transaction
e21e8bad65babda46bf8c9c5cc81859dae9e9140467a0ef1af3ecea326cdfb42
spent
true